Florida football is hoping a return home can spark a strong finish to the season when it hosts rival No. 20 Tennessee on Saturday, Nov. 22.
The Florida Gators (3-7, 2-5 SEC) are 3-1 at home this season, which includes a 29-21 upset of No. 18 Texas on Oct. 4.
Florida will play in front of its 17th straight sellout at The Swamp under interim coach Billy Gonzales, who is 0-3 since taking over the program on Oct. 19.
UF will honor Gonzales' mentor, former UF coach Urban Meyer, during pregame ceremonies for Meyer's induction into the College Football Hall of Fame. Gonzales worked under Meyer at UF from 2005-09 as receivers coach and was part of a staff that won national titles in 2006 and 2008.
